Add Some Soap to the Melter and Turn it On - 6:05 PM

The PD7 Melter holds up to seven pounds of melt and pour soap or candle wax. (Note: This is the smallest one - they get a lot bigger!)

For this test, I added about four pounds of melt and pour soap base to the pot, cut up in about 1" chunks. (Note: the orange colored base is the orange melt and pour base from From Nature With Love mixed in with some regular clear soap base.) I dialed the temperature dial to about 150 degrees and the process (and the timer) had begun!
